What are the typical costs for full-time daycare or preschool in Lovingston, VA, and are there any local financial assistance programs?
In Lovingston and surrounding Nelson County, full-time daycare for an infant typically ranges from $800 to $1,100 per month, while toddler and preschool care is generally between $700 and $950 per month. Costs can vary based on the facility's amenities, curriculum, and staff-to-child ratios. For financial assistance, Virginia's Child Care Subsidy Program (commonly managed through local departments of social services) is a key resource for eligible families. Additionally, some local providers may offer sliding scale fees or sibling discounts. It's also worth inquiring about potential support through the Nelson County Community Development Foundation or local faith-based organizations that occasionally have childcare assistance funds.
How can I verify that a daycare or home-based childcare provider in Lovingston is properly licensed and what should I look for in inspection reports?
All licensed childcare providers in Virginia are regulated by the Virginia Department of Education (VDOE), which oversees the licensure process. You can verify a provider's license status and view their inspection history by using the "Child Care Search" tool on the VDOE website. For Lovingston specifically, you can search by zip code (22949) or provider name. When reviewing inspection reports, look for notes on compliance with key safety standards like staff background checks, child-to-staff ratios, safe sleep practices for infants, and physical environment safety. Also, note whether any violations were corrected. Many local in-home providers may be legally operating under a "Voluntary Registration" system, which has different requirements, so understanding the type of license is important.
Given Lovingston's rural setting, what are the main types of childcare options available, and are waitlists common?
Lovingston, as the county seat of Nelson County, offers a mix of childcare options, though choices are more limited than in urban areas. Your main options include: licensed childcare centers (like the one operated by Nelson County Public Schools for preschool), licensed family day homes (operated in a provider's residence), and registered family day homes. Due to the limited number of facilities, waitlists, especially for infant care and popular preschool programs, are very common and can be several months to a year long. It's highly recommended to begin your search and get on waitlists during pregnancy or as early as possible. Many families also utilize informal networks or nanny shares with other local families, which is a practical solution in this community.
Are there any daycare facilities in Lovingston that offer specialized programs, such as outdoor/nature-based learning or care for children with special needs?
While specialized programs are less prevalent than in larger cities, Lovingston's natural environment in the foothills of the Blue Ridge Mountains lends itself to outdoor learning. Some local home-based providers and smaller centers incorporate daily outdoor play and nature exploration into their routines. For structured nature-based preschool curriculum, you may need to look at providers in nearby Charlottesville. Regarding care for children with special needs, Nelson County Public Schools provides special education and related services for preschoolers aged 2-5. For private daycare, you'll need to inquire directly with each provider about their experience, staff training, and ability to accommodate specific needs. The "Infant & Toddler Connection of Virginia" program serves Nelson County and can be a resource for early intervention support within childcare settings.
What are the typical operating hours for daycare centers in Lovingston, and is there any availability for before/after-school care for school-age children?
Most licensed daycare centers and family day homes in Lovingston operate on a fairly standard schedule, typically from around 7:00 AM to 5:30 PM, Monday through Friday. Some home-based providers may offer more flexible hours. For school-age care, Nelson County Public Schools operates the "ROCK" (Recreation, Opportunity, Creativity, & Knowledge) after-school program at the elementary schools, which provides care until around 6:00 PM. Availability can be limited. A few local daycare providers may also offer transportation to and from Nelson County Elementary Schools for before and after-school care. It's crucial to confirm specific hours, holiday closures, and late pickup policies directly with any provider, as options for extended-hour or weekend care are extremely scarce in this rural area.

When beginning your search here in Lovingston, it’s important to consider what makes a Christian daycare unique. Beyond the curriculum, look for a program that seamlessly integrates age-appropriate biblical principles, such as kindness, gratitude, and forgiveness, into daily activities. This might look like simple prayers before snacks, songs that celebrate creation, or stories that teach moral lessons. The goal is to find a setting where faith is a natural part of the day’s rhythm, providing consistency between home and school. Given our rural setting, many options may be smaller, home-based programs or centers affiliated with local churches, which often foster a strong sense of family and individual attention for each child.
Practical considerations are key. Start by visiting potential daycares in person. Observe the interactions between staff and children—are they warm and engaged? Ask about their licensing and staff qualifications, ensuring they meet all Virginia state standards for health, safety, and education. Inquire about their daily schedule, their approach to discipline, and how they communicate with parents. For families in Lovingston, also consider the logistics. What are the drop-off and pick-up times? Given our area’s geography, how does the center handle delays or closures due to weather?
